Burning Chrome (1986) is a collection of short stories written by William Gibson. [1] [2] Three of the stories take place in Gibson's Sprawl, a shared setting for most of his early cyberpunk work. Many of the ideas and themes explored in the short stories were later revisited in Gibson's popular Sprawl trilogy. [3]

Girls of Paper and Fire is a 2018 young adult fantasy novel by Natasha Ngan.It is the first book in the Girls of Paper and Fire trilogy. [1] [2] [3] The book explores a forbidden romance between two girls who were picked to become one of the king's eight new concubines. [4]
